Marie Fleming, Speech-Language Pathologist

  • 7.1 Gender Clinics & Centers
  • 7.6 Other Transition Services
In Operation

Description

Marie Fleming sees adults and children for speech therapy and is passionate about providing gender-affirming services. She gets booked out by about 1 month and tends to have a 1-month wait period in between sessions.
